Suggestion-
Find out what kind of character he's gonna play in the next session and make the campaign very difficult for him to get such a character into play in that session- do not exclude him from the campaign.
Example- he wants to play a Wyvern riding Ranger/Archer. Okay, then entrance to the dungeon is 5' wide and 5' tall, with lots of turns and stuff. He refuses to go in without his Wyvern- okay, check up on what he's character is doing every hour or three.
He changes characters in mid stream- "why is this Halfling near the entrance to this dungeon? What is he doing there by himself?"
Its cruel, and it looks to be excluding him from the party, but it doesn't seem to me that he's willing to work with the party, doesn't appear that he's interested in Role Playing as much as he is in just creating the coolest most leathal character he can.
I know the type- The Golfer in Champions (Multi Power based on differing golf clubs and balls- no Def or DCV), The Sniper in a GURPs Spec Ops campaign (Rifle 25- and not much else, used a single shot .50- great at long range, sucked at everything else) and countless others.
